Welcome to ...

The place where the world comes together in honesty and mirth.
Windmills Tilted, Scared Cows Butchered, Lies Skewered on the Lance of Reality ... or something to that effect.


Monday, October 5, 2009

The Shroud of Turin is a Fake

We've known it all along.

Mystery solved

A scientist claims to reproduce the Shroud of Turin using ancient printing methods.

More
Also:


Full Story


No comments: